What happened: Midland Classical dropped a 46–42 home district game to Trinity Christian on Friday, Jan. 16. The loss moved the Knights to 10–16 overall and 2–2 in district play, while TCA moved to 5–7 overall and 1–0 in district. Coy Nicholas led MCA with 13 points.

The big picture: Midland Classical controlled the game through three quarters. The Knights carried a 28–17 lead into halftime behind Nicholas’ scoring and remained in front 38–28 entering the fourth. The momentum shifted quickly in the final period. Trinity Christian opened the quarter with an 8–0 run to pull within two at 38–36. Midland Classical briefly steadied itself with baskets from Judah Schulz and James Clark, pushing the lead back to 42–36.

Those proved to be the Knights’ final points. Trinity Christian closed the game on a 10–0 run to take the lead late. Jonathan Overholt gave TCA its first lead of the night with a contested scoop shot in the lane with 1:10 remaining. Midland Classical had opportunities to respond but came up empty on its final possessions. Dawson Dunn generated an open look from three with seven seconds left, but the attempt missed long as Trinity Christian held on for the road win.
